Obituary

Clarence J. Meister

August 22, 1925 - October 12, 2013

Clarence J. Meister, 88, of Lincoln, died Saturday (10-12-13). Born (8-22-25) in Humboldt, NE to John and Clara (Rexroth) Meister where Clarence grew up and helped his family on the farm. In the late 40’s he came to Lincoln to attend Nebraska Wesleyan University. Clarence loved music and sang in the men’s glee club and a male quartet.

Shortly after he attended Second Presbyterian Church where he met his wife of 62 years. Soon he attended and graduated from the St. Louis College of Mortuary Science. Upon graduation he joined the staff of Roper and Sons Mortuary where he served for over 40 years. He was a charter member of Good Shepherd Presbyterian Church, serving in many ways. He was a former charter member of Sunrise Optimist where he served as secretary for many years. Clarence was a former member of Men’s Christian Chorus. An avid clock collector and builder of many grandfather clocks. He was an honorary member of the Latvian community.

He is survived by his wife, Jacqueline Mae (Sittner) Meister; children, Barbara Jo (Kent) Kuwitzky, Martin J. (Rene) Meister, Jack J. (Rhonda) Meister; granddaughters, Molly Meister and Rebecca Keckley; grandsons, Matt and Shayne Rose; 2 great-grandchildren; wonderful nieces and nephews; sister-in-law, Frankie Meister; and many special friends. Preceded in death by parents; sister, Orma Carpenter; brothers, Ralph and Glenn Meister.
